#b1a85a - RGB(177, 168, 90) - Olive Green Color FAQ
Hex color code for Olive Green color is #b1a85a. RGB color code for olive green color is rgb(177, 168, 90).
The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#b1a85a is rgb(177, 168, 90).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'177' indicates the intensity of the red component, '168' represents the green component's intensity, and '90'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#b1a85a.
The RGB percentage composition for the hexadecimal color code #b1a85a is detailed as follows: 69.4% Red, 65.9% Green, and 35.3% Blue. This breakdown indicates the relative contribution of each primary color in the RGB color model to achieve this specific shade. The value 69.4% for Red signifies a dominant red component, contributing significantly to the overall color. The Green and Blue components are comparatively lower, with 65.9% and 35.3% respectively, playing a smaller role in the composition of this particular hue. Together, these percentages of Red, Green, and Blue mix to form the distinct color represented by #b1a85a.

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#b1a85a is composed of 0% Cyan, 5% Magenta, 49% Yellow, and 31%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 0%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 5%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 49%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 31%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.
